If you are injured in a motor vehicle accident in the State of Louisiana, where 768 related deaths occurred in 2018, you may have questions about how the laws will affect property damage and personal injury claims. Car accident lawyers will work through the intricacies of a complex accident case that may have criminal components for reckless driving, distracted driving, or driving under the influence, which may affect insurance coverages, degrees of fault and the severity of the accident damages toward a timely award.
Louisiana is a third party liability state with regard to car accidents, and follows the pure comparative negligence rule, where an accident victim may seek compensation after a judge, or jury has assigned fault.
